A clinical microsystem must… • Do the job • Meet patient’s needs • Meet staff needs for respect, challenge, growth, joy, & earnings • Maintain self as an organization mission, values, finances, image Same criteria for any adaptive system
Microsystems Context Assessment: The “ 5 Ps” • Purpose - Our aim and mission. • Patients - Our reason for doing our work. • Professionals - Our staff who work in the trenches to take care of patients. • Processes - Our system of inter-related events that constitute the microsystem. • Patterns - Our way of doing our work (Measurements, Data, Run Charts) (Nelson, E. C. , Batalden, P. B. , Godfrey, M. M. , Lazar, J. S. ( 2011) Value by Design Developing Clinical Microsystems to Achieve Organizational Excellence. Jossey-Bass San Francisico, CA. )

Challenges • • Clinical units did not know about quality Frustration finding data in EHR Limited time on unit- specialty focused clinical topic Is 5 P microsystem assessment appropriate for the context? Is there something better?
Student Comments: • “I felt it was very relevant to the new generation of nursing - now more than ever” • - “It was simple to conduct our survey of the floor and analyze the process flow” • - “The dashboard survey was not too time-consuming and kept things nice and concise” “wanted more space to report on our findings” • Understand important but want more OB/Pedi content • Limited clinical time could not see how QI project helped to mastery needed clinical skills • Communication breakdown between instructors in courses • Clinical faculty not on board with assignment
Recommendations: • Incorporate the QSEN competencies in all nursing courses and build assignments throughout the curriculum. • Revisions to the assignment to focus on clinical practice issue that is seen in the clinical setting. • Communication between faculty • Collaborate with the next course in the curriculum to reinforce QI skills and Identify change ideas and performance measures. • Perhaps include a 1 page reflection of process
